Israel Faces General Strike Amid Hostage Crisis

In a significant escalation over the ongoing hostage situation, the head of Israel’s largest labor union, Arnon Bar-David, has called for a general strike on Monday. This move aims to pressure Prime Minister Benjamin Netanyahu’s government to secure the return of Israeli hostages still held by Hamas in Gaza. Thousands of protesters flooded the streets, showcasing the growing public dissatisfaction regarding the government’s handling of the crisis.

The Histadrut union, which represents hundreds of thousands of workers, is joined by major players in Israel’s high-tech sector in this strike initiative. Many in the business community are expressing their outrage following the recent announcement of the deaths of six hostages, amidst an ongoing conflict with Hamas militants. These tragic losses underscore the urgency emphasized by Bar-David, who stated, “We are getting body bags instead of a deal.”

As the strike rolls out, Ben Gurion Airport is set to close starting at 8 a.m. (0500 GMT) on Monday, and municipal services in Tel Aviv will also be halted for part of the day. The Manufacturers’ Association of Israel criticized the government for failing in its “moral duty” to bring the hostages back alive, with leader Ron Tomer stressing that without their return, Israel cannot move forward, economically or socially.

The situation has spurred substantial protests, with demonstrators blocking roads in major cities and rallying outside Netanyahu’s residence. The Hostages Families Forum has been vocal about their frustration, claiming the deaths of the six hostages stem from the government’s failure to secure a deal for their release.

As Israel strives to find solutions, tensions remain high, with the families of the hostages urging the public to continue putting pressure on the government. Approximately 101 hostages are still believed to be in Gaza, although it is feared that many may no longer be alive.
